概括
呼气输送系统与流动 (EDS-FLU) 有效地治疗慢性鼻炎 (CRS) 症状和鼻模糊. 这种新的治疗方法为CRS患者提供了一个非手术的选择,无论多状况如何.

背景情况:
- 慢性鼻炎 (CRS) 是一种常见的炎症状况,影响鼻.
- 目前,没有FDA批准的药物用于没有鼻的CRS.
- 呼气输送系统与流动 (EDS-FLU) 使用新的生物力学来准鼻腔区域,包括鼻腔排水通道.
研究的目的:
- 评估EDS-FLU在治疗慢性鼻炎的疗效,不论鼻多是否存在.
- 评估EDS-FLU对CRS症状,鼻模糊化和疾病恶化的影响.
主要方法:
- 两项复制的随机化,安慰剂对照试验 (ReOpen1和ReOpen2) 在患有CRS的成年人中进行.
- 患者接受EDS-FLU (1-2喷雾/鼻孔) 或EDS-安慰剂每天两次,持续24周.
- 主要终点包括复合症状评分和通过CT扫描的ethmoid/maxillary sinus变暗.
主要成果:
- 与安慰剂相比,EDS-FLU在两个试验中显著降低了复合症状得分 (P <.001在ReOpen1;P = .011到.001在ReOpen2).
- 在EDS-FLU与安慰剂相比,观察到鼻腔暗的显著减少 (P = .045到.018在ReOpen1;P <.001到.009在ReOpen2).
- 与EDS-FLU一起,急性CRS恶化减少了56-66% (P = .001),不良事件与标准鼻内类固醇相比.
结论:
- EDS-FLU是第一个非手术治疗方法,在减少CRS的症状,鼻模糊和恶化方面表现出有效性.
- 这些发现在复制试验中和患有或没有鼻的患者中是一致的.
- 这项研究支持EDS-FLU作为治疗慢性鼻炎的新疗法.
